How much do remote java programming j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ote java programming in Washington, DC is $64.22,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$55.53 and $71.88 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is remote Java programming?

Remote Java programming refers to working as a Java developer from a location outside of a traditional office, often from home or any place with internet access. This role involves designing, coding, testing, and maintaining Java applications and systems, collaborating with team members virtually. Remote Java programmers use various communication and collaboration tools to stay connected and manage projects efficiently. This setup offers flexibility and can provide a better work-life balance while still allowing developers to contribute to software projects globally.

What are some common challenges faced by remote Java programmers, and how can they be addressed?

Remote Java programmers often encounter challenges such as communication barriers with team members, managing time effectively across different time zones, and ensuring secure access to development environments. To address these, it’s important to use collaboration tools like Slack or Jira, establish clear communication routines, and follow best practices for code version control and security. Regular virtual meetings and code reviews also help maintain alignment and code quality within a distributed team.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Java Programmer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Java Programmer, you need strong proficiency in Java programming, object-oriented design, and a solid understanding of software development principles, usually supported by a degree in computer science or related experience. Familiarity with development tools like IntelliJ IDEA or Eclipse, version control systems like Git, and frameworks such as Spring Boot is essential, and certifications like Oracle Certified Professional Java Programmer can be beneficial. Excellent problem-solving skills, self-motivation, and effective remote communication abilities help set standout professionals apart. These skills ensure you can deliver reliable, high-quality code and collaborate efficiently within distributed teams.
